Climate Crisis Humanity’s dark ending? Or bright beginning? by philipswenz Posted on March 21, 2022March 23, 2022
Politics: Peril and Promise On Petrostates, War and Ticking Climate Clocks by philipswenz Posted on March 8, 2022May 5, 2022